The missions awaiting you:

As Head of the Insurance Training group, you manage a team of 6 specialists, both in French-speaking and German-speaking Switzerland, and directly contribute to the development of Vaudoise employees by:

  • Leading and developing your team through collaborative management focused on coaching and empowerment.
  • Ensuring the smooth running of annual training plans by working closely with the administrative team, HRBPs, and your internal clients.
  • Managing your activities through regular reporting and a constant search for efficiency.
  • Identifying internal needs through regular exchanges with various departments.
  • Developing and enriching the professional training offer by designing, with L&D experts, impactful, innovative, and adapted training concepts and pathways (face-to-face, remote, blended, mentoring, learning community, micro-learning, conferences...).
  • Delivering professional training yourself, notably in insurance (products, intermediate AFA certification, etc.).
  • Developing the pedagogical skills of internal trainers and professional trainers.
  • Representing the Insurance Training entity within Vaudoise and with external organisations (ARFOR, ASA...).

Your profile:

  • 5 to 7 years of experience in adult education, ideally in the insurance sector
  • Essential requirement: Excellent command of one of the two languages (FR/DE), with a very good knowledge of the other
  • Proven team management experience of at least 3 years
  • Higher education diploma ideally in the tertiary sector (economics, insurance or equivalent)
